Grand Tour: Virtuosic music of the Galant 
Celebrated viola da gamba virtuoso Cristiano Contadin and his renowned ensemble Opera Prima return to BEMF in a program of music exploring the Galant style that was in vogue across western Europe during the middle of the 18th century. The complexity and formal structure of the Baroque gives way to a charismatic beauty and captivating elegance that was still grounded by a virtuosic basso continuo. The magnificent soprano Amanda Forsythe—a favorite of BEMF audiences and longtime collaborator with Contadin—is showcased in sparkling arias alongside charming concertos and sinfonias from such Galant masters as Hasse, Tartini, C. P. E. Bach, the brothers Johann Gottlieb and Carl Heinrich Graun, Alessandro Scarlatti, and Abel.
